E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
线性结构
Java 数据结构和算法(稀疏数组----数据结构)
算法和数据结构的关系数据结构是一门研究组织数据方式的学科,有了编程语言也就有了数据结构,学好数据结构可以编写出更漂亮的,更有效的代码程序=数据结构+算法数据结构是算法的基础,要想学好算法需要把数据结构学到位2.数据结构的构成:数据结构包括
线性结构
和非
线性结构
zjh942328003
·
2020-08-11 02:42
Java数据结构和算法
嵌入式菜鸟算法①---算法入门基础
1、按照数据元素之间存在的逻辑关系可分4中种逻辑关系:“一对一”:
线性结构
“一对多”:树形结构“多对多”:图状或网状结构“同属一个集合,无其它关系”:纯集合结构2、按在计算机中存储分类:顺序存储:逻辑相邻且物理位置也相邻链状存储
进化-evolution
·
2020-08-11 01:41
algorithms
如何将刷题的效率提升10倍
,再刷3.上来就刷,刷一道是一道4.题海战术,让我再刷100道5.死记硬背,不求甚解6.缺乏总结,没有变通2.应该如何提高刷题效率:初期:熟悉掌握各种工具,先做简单题中期:熟悉各种类别的题目解题思路(
线性结构
西山枫叶
·
2020-08-11 00:44
leetcode刷题
Java数据结构笔记1——稀疏数组sparse array
线性结构
1.数据元素一对一2.
线性结构
存储结构顺序存储结构(常见:数组):顺序存储线性表为顺序表,存储元素地址连续链式存储结构(常见:链表):链式存储线性表为链表,存储元素不一定连续元素节点存放数据元素及相邻元素地址信息
线性结构
常见
秋文~
·
2020-08-10 23:42
算法
稀疏数组
Java
Java数据结构与算法——01 数据结构概述与稀疏数组实现
数据结构概述数据结构包括
线性结构
与非
线性结构
。
线性结构
的两种不同的存储结构:顺序存储结构(数组)和链式存储结构(链表)。顺序存储的线性表为顺序表,即存储地址连续。
GM.
·
2020-08-10 23:41
数据结构
数据结构(二) -- 数组和链表
数据结构(二)--数组和链表数据结构主要可以分为两大模块:
线性结构
非
线性结构
本文主要开始讲
线性结构
。什么是
线性结构
线性结构
,顾名思义,就是这些数据所有节点都能被一根线(指针)联系起来的一种结构。
weixin_30873847
·
2020-08-10 23:58
数据结构与集合
数据结构是指逻辑意义上的数据组织方式及其相应的处理方式数据结构分类数据结构是算法实现的基石(1)
线性结构
:当
线性结构
非空时,有唯一的首元素和尾元素,
线性结构
包括顺序表,链表,栈,队列等,其中栈和队列是访问受限的结构
码农Movinbricks
·
2020-08-10 22:15
JVM
数据结构与集合
哈希之开散列,闭散列
先从数据查找开始说起吧,在
线性结构
,树形结构当中查找一个元素必须经过多次和一些元素进行比较,然后通过比较,查找到对应元素,这种方法多多少少,时间复杂度都是比较高的。
sing_Hwang
·
2020-08-10 21:45
算法/数据结构
Java-数据结构与算法分析(1)——稀疏数组与二维数组的转换
部分匹配表)汉诺塔游戏:分治算法八皇后问题:回溯算法马踏棋盘算法:图深度优化遍历算法(DFS)+贪心算法优化二、数据结构与算法概述数据结构和算法的关系:数据结构是算法的基础;程序=数据结构+算法数据结构:
线性结构
和非
线性结构
线性结构
Xyb5211
·
2020-08-10 21:12
线性结构
4 Pop Sequence (25 分)
GivenastackwhichcankeepMnumbersatmost.PushNnumbersintheorderof1,2,3,…,Nandpoprandomly.Youaresupposedtotellifagivensequenceofnumbersisapossiblepopsequenceofthestack.Forexample,ifMis5andNis7,wecanobtain
sharon_JIAN
·
2020-08-10 21:50
数据结构
一元多项式的乘法运算(C语言)实现
[PAT]一元多项式的乘法与加法运算C语言实现[PAT]02-
线性结构
1一元多项式的乘法与加法运算设计函数分别求两个一元多项式的乘积与和。
芭乐_0916
·
2020-08-10 21:12
C语言
一元多项式乘法C语言
数据结构---稀疏数组、队列、环形队列
KMP算法汉诺塔问题---------分治算法八皇后问题---------回溯算法马踏棋盘———图的深度优化遍历算法(DFS)+贪心算法优化程序**=数据结构+**算法数据结构是算法的基础数据结构包括:
线性结构
和非
线性结构
码上发财V
·
2020-08-10 20:05
数据结构和算法
MOOC浙大数据结构课后题记录——PTA数据结构题目集(持续更新中)
目录第一周——最大子列和算法、二分查找01-复杂度1最大子列和问题(20分)01-复杂度2MaximumSubsequenceSum(25分)01-复杂度3二分查找(20分)第二周——
线性结构
02-
线性结构
余cos
·
2020-08-10 20:56
数据结构
Java数据结构与算法_01 稀疏数组和队列
学习资料来源于:尚硅谷数据结构包括:
线性结构
和非
线性结构
。
线性结构
:1)
线性结构
作为最常用的数据结构,其特点是数据元素之间存在一对一的线性关系。
鄭舒嘯
·
2020-08-10 20:48
Java数据结构与算法
数据结构与算法(java版)之稀疏数组
2数据结构包括:
线性结构
和非
线性结构
。
线性结构
:数据元素之间存在一对一的线性关系
code1997
·
2020-08-10 20:24
数据结构与算法(java版)
[数据结构与算法] 邂逅数组与队列
数据结构与算法一
线性结构
与非
线性结构
稀疏数组及五子棋问题二维数组与稀疏数组的转化遍历二维数组的两种方式队列和银行排队问题银行排队问题队列与队列模拟队列循环队列学习完部分大数据知识之后,大数据阶段的学习就暂时告一段落了
时间静止不是简史
·
2020-08-10 20:05
邂逅数据结构与算法
JAVA小窝(笔记)
02-
线性结构
4 Pop Sequence (25分)
02-
线性结构
4PopSequence(25分)GivenastackwhichcankeepMMnumbersatmost.PushNNnumbersintheorderof1,2,3,...,NNandpoprandomly.Youaresupposedtotellifagivensequenceofnumbersisapossiblepopsequenceofthestack.Forexam
Kunaly
·
2020-08-10 19:23
中国大学MOOC-陈越
何钦铭-数据结构-2016秋
数据结构题集答案全解(包括非算法题)1
1.1简述下列概念:数据、数据元素、数据类型、数据结构、逻辑结构、存储结构、
线性结构
、非
线性结构
。●数据:指能够被计算机识别、存储和加工处理的信息载体。
净清自然
·
2020-08-10 16:46
数据结构
线性表是一个
线性结构
,它是一个含有n≥0个结点的有限序列,对于其中的结点,有且仅有一个开始结点没有前驱但有一个后继结点,有且仅
chinaliping
·
2020-08-10 15:10
数据结构(
线性结构
习题)Problem B: 击鼓传花
ProblemB:击鼓传花TimeLimit:1SecMemoryLimit:2MBSubmit:4298Solved:1363[Submit][Status][WebBoard]Description设有N个人围成一个圈,每人手里都握着一个令牌写明一个数字(随机生成的)。从第一个人开始玩“击鼓传花”游戏,第一个击的次数为其令牌上写明的数字数(假设为m1)。第m1个人出列。下次再从第m1+1个人开
Ellision_
·
2020-08-10 15:32
C/C++
与
数据结构
数据结构题集代码分享(一更)
目录第一部分——简单复杂度问题01-复杂度1最大子列和问题01-复杂度2MaximumSubsequenceSum——升级版子列和01-复杂度3二分查找第二部分——
线性结构
02-
线性结构
1两个有序链表序列的合并
Zero_Sharp
·
2020-08-10 15:49
数据结构
算法
C语言
java数据结构——4循环队列的威力
队列也是一种
线性结构
相比数组,队列对应的操作是数组的子集只能从一端(队尾)添加元素,只能从另一端(队首)取出元素。所以队列是一种先进先出(FIFO)的数据结构。
竖撇巾
·
2020-08-10 14:30
java数据结构
【笔记】Java数据结构与算法——稀疏数组
数据结构与算法——稀疏数组Ø数据结构包括:1.
线性结构
:1)
线性结构
作为最常用的数据结构,其特点是数据元素之间存在一对一的线性关系2)
线性结构
有两种不同的存储结构,即顺序存储结构和链式存储结构。
谢拉机
·
2020-08-10 14:50
Java数据结构与算法
数据结构
java
Java数据结构与算法——稀疏数组和队列
先认识一下
线性结构
和非
线性结构
的区别。
线性结构
和非
线性结构
线性结构
线性结构
作为最常用的数据结构,其特点是数据元素之间存在一对一的线性关系
线性结构
有两种不同的存储结构,即顺序存储结构和链式存储结构。
joker-Tian
·
2020-08-10 13:10
数据结构与算法
Java数据结构——稀疏数组及队列
二、数据结构1、
线性结构
线性结构
作为最常用的数据结构,其特点是数据元素之间存在一
ysw!不将就
·
2020-08-10 12:19
C - 数据结构 - 线性表
其实目前网上的各种的都有,只是每个人阅读带给自己的感受是不一样的,只有自己亲手体验过才叫真的体会过,阅读代码的确会给人很多启发,抱着一种学习的心态看待代码,开始正题
线性结构
的特点:在数据元素的非空有限集中
巴途Adolph
·
2020-08-10 09:36
C
数据结构
线性表
c语言
跳表的简单介绍
跳表其实在很多数据库的
线性结构
中
hawonor
·
2020-08-10 08:52
算法与数据结构
京东笔试题
线性结构
的关系是_____的关系。树形结构的关系是_____的关系。图
iteye_18591
·
2020-08-10 05:09
应用栈求解迷宫问题(C++实现)
栈是数据结构中一种重要的
线性结构
,限定仅在表尾进行插入和删除操作的线性表,因此我们也可以认为它是一种特殊的线性表。由于栈的这个特点,我们又可以称其为后进先出的结构。
weixin_34087301
·
2020-08-10 03:36
[原创] 算法之递归(2)- 链表遍历
算法之递归(2)-链表遍历在递归(1)中,简单的介绍了递归的思想,并且通过一个例子简单阐述了递归是如何工作的,并且递归的实现是以
线性结构
来表示的。
weixin_30740581
·
2020-08-10 02:12
数据结构学习(一)逻辑结构和存储结构
·逻辑结构分为以下四种:1、
线性结构
数据元素之间只存在一对一的关系2、集合结构数据元素之间除了“同属一个集合”外,没有其他关系3、树形结构数据元素之间存在一对多的关系。
weixin_30596343
·
2020-08-10 02:18
JAVA数据结构与算法-概述(1)
二、数据结构数据结构分为
线性结构
与非
线性结构
。
线性结构
1、特点在于数据元素之间存
CliftonS
·
2020-08-10 01:18
数据结构与算法
数据结构
算法
java
数据结构之逻辑结构与存储结构
而按数据之间的关系来说,逻辑结构大概可以分为两种:
线性结构
和非
线性结构
(集合、树、网)。
线性结构
:有且只有一个开始结点和一个终端结点,并
qw1998
·
2020-08-10 00:13
c++
玩转数据结构(01)--数组
一、数据结构分类:1.
线性结构
:数组、栈、队列、链表、哈希表...2.树结构:二叉树、二分搜索树、AVL、红黑树、Treap、Splay、堆、Trie、线段树、K-D树、并查集、哈夫曼树...3.图结构
姜皓
·
2020-08-09 21:53
#
数据结构
玩转数据结构和算法
iOS内存管理布局及管理方案-理论篇
内存管理分为五大块栈区(stack):
线性结构
,内存连续,系统自己管理内存,程序运行记录,每个线程,也就是每个执行序列各有一个(看crashlog最容易理解),都是编译的时候能确定好的,还有一个特点就是这里面的数据可以不用指针
京东智联云技术新知
·
2020-08-09 21:10
数据结构课程大总结
第二章讲解了线性表,是一种很典型的
线性结构
,其存储结构可分为顺序(即
白脸小生
·
2020-08-09 20:37
图解!一文彻底弄懂九大常见数据结构!
常用的数据结构可根据数据访问的特点分为
线性结构
和非
线性结构
。
线性结构
包括常见的链表、栈、队列等,非
线性结构
包括树、图等。数据结构种类繁多,本文将通过图解的方式对常用的数据结构进行理论上的介
丶自定义
·
2020-08-09 19:22
java技术
[堆]找出最小的k个数
实现第二个用堆的方法注意点判空优先队列实现堆需要额外注意:大顶堆还是小顶堆:堆是一种非
线性结构
,可以把堆看作一个数组,也
Skydddd
·
2020-08-09 19:28
剑指Offer
【数据结构与算法】之双向链表的创建/遍历/插入/删除/查找的算法实现
双向链表简介双向链表是数据结构中重要的结构,也是
线性结构
中常用的数据结构,双向指针,方便用户从首结点开始沿指针链向后依次遍历每一个结点,结点的前驱和后继查找方便。
Forever_wj
·
2020-08-09 16:23
iOS高级进阶
数据结构与算法
C/C++
二叉树迭代器
我们可以把sum函数定义成:intsum(Iteratorfrom,Iteratorto)链表作为一种
线性结构
,它
Rauchy
·
2020-08-09 13:04
[算法] 二叉树的 先序遍历、中序遍历、后序遍历
与向量和列表等
线性结构
一样,二叉树的这类访问也统称为遍历(traversal)。二叉树本身并不具有天然的全局次序,故为实现遍历,需通过在各节点与其孩子之间约定某种局部次序,间接地定义某种全局次序。
scxyz_
·
2020-08-09 12:57
数据结构与算法
数据结构和算法之稀疏数组
数据结构和算法一、
线性结构
和非
线性结构
数据结构包括:
线性结构
和非
线性结构
1、
线性结构
(1)
线性结构
作为最常用的数据结构,其特点是数据元素之间存在一对一的线性关系(2)
线性结构
有两种不同的存储结构,即顺序存储结构
one111a
·
2020-08-09 10:26
数据结构和算法
数据结构与算法简记:线索化二叉树
二叉树是一个相对较为复杂的非
线性结构
,所以在遍历节点时,一个节点只能获取其左右子节点,不能直接获取遍历序列中的后继节点,所以只提供一个指定的节点,我们没办法求出在整棵树范围内此节点之后的序列。
liuhe688
·
2020-08-09 05:56
Algorithm
数据结构与算法简记:AVL树
前面记录了二叉查找树,它在搜索方面的效率显而易见,可它也存在某种缺陷,假设我们连续插入较小或较大的数据,那么二叉查找树将会逐渐退变为一个
线性结构
,从而搜索就变为了线性查找,效率将会大打折扣。
liuhe688
·
2020-08-09 05:56
Algorithm
8.8 Python 日学 数据结构
线性结构
:结构中的数据元素之间存在一
邓皓哲
·
2020-08-09 01:11
Java数据结构与算法
学习总结:尚硅谷2019java数据结构和算法
线性结构
和非
线性结构
线性结构
是一个有序数据元素的集合。
coderblue
·
2020-08-08 20:28
数据结构与算法
数据结构(十八)——二叉搜索树及实现
以前和字典相关的数据结构是
线性结构
跳表和散列,这一章到了树形结构。二叉树的删除方法要特别注意,涉及到四个指针在树上游荡,需要理清每步的逻辑关系。二叉搜索树为什么使用二叉搜索树?
Ignorance__
·
2020-08-08 20:49
数据结构
Python面试——数据结构(二)
线性结构
数据元素之间一对一的关系树形结构数据元素之间一对多的关系图状结构或网状结构结构中的数据元素之间存在多对多的关系物理结构/存储结构:数据在计算机中的表示
qq_36117775
·
2020-08-08 19:33
Python面试
C++学习:map(键值对)和set(集合)
C++学习:map集合(键值对)集合(set)与映射(map)属于非
线性结构
容器类内部实现上面是平衡二叉树map是STL的一个关联性容器,它提供一对一的数据处理能力其中第一个可以称为关键字,每个关键字只能在
^_^ 小小码nong
·
2020-08-08 19:58
C++学习
一入++深似海
C++
map
set
键值对
容器
ANSYS动力分析—谐响应分析(转载)…
谐响应分析1.谐响应分析的定义:谐响应分析是用于确定
线性结构
在承受随时间按正弦(简谐)规律变化的载荷时稳态响应的一种技术。分析的目的是计算结构在几种频率下的响应并得到一些响应值对频率的曲线。
originalsinQ
·
2020-08-08 18:28
ANSYS
上一页
39
40
41
42
43
44
45
46
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他